DevOps Engineer

Overview

Hybrid
$75 - $85
Contract - W2

Skills

Amazon Web Services
Ansible
Cloud Computing
DevOps
Docker
Git
GitHub
JIRA
Jenkins
Kubernetes
Linux
Python
Terraform
Software Engineering

Job Details

DevOps Engineer

The location is NYC, hybrid.

Job purpose

Client is seeking a highly motivated candidate for the DevOps Engineer position in our Infrastructure team within our Product Design and Development division. The DevOps Engineer position plays a key role with infrastructure and application developers to design, create and manage solutions for deploying Infrastructure as Code (IaC) and application code, and with operations staff to ensure systems and process optimization and availability. To be successful in this role, a DevOps engineer must have a deep understanding of infrastructure, development and operations processes, as well as a strong technical background.

Duties and responsibilities:

  • Takes responsibility for managing the design, installation, upgrades, operation control, maintenance and effective use of Windows and Linux Operating Systems and Infrastructure technology and services
  • Proficient with CI/CD Tools and Container technologies and processes Kubernetes, Docker, Jenkins, git, GitHub and Bitbucket
  • Manage and support solutions for all CI/CD processes and automation
  • Experience in Agile methodologies and practices using Jira.
  • Experience with automation and orchestration tools
  • Automation or Orchestration tools management, administration and support - Ansible Tower, Terraform*
  • Strong in scripting in Python and at least one additional language - Shell, PowerShell, Perl
  • Ability to work across a variety of environments and platforms, have excellent follow-up skills and an ability to provide detailed documentation
  • Excellent collaboration, verbal and written communication skills are essential
  • Experience working with AWS cloud technologies
  • Work directly with software developers and project managers to test system integrity
  • Design and implement build, deployment, and configuration managementautomation
  • Troubleshoot, test and optimize implemented designsand process workflows for provisioning, configuration management and operations including Disaster Recovery
  • Handle code deployments in all environments on AWS and on premises
  • Monitor performance and execution metrics and develop continuous process improvements

Qualifications

  • Minimum 3+ years experience as a DevOps Engineer
  • Bachelor s degree from an accredited university or college in Management Information Systems, Computer Science, Software Engineering, or a related discipline

Employers have access to artificial intelligence language tools (“AI”) that help generate and enhance job descriptions and AI may have been used to create this description. The position description has been reviewed for accuracy and Dice believes it to correctly reflect the job opportunity.